League of Legends is played by millions of players everyday around the world. Riot Games has set up League servers in various locations to accommodate the MOBA’s large player base. Riot accounts are restricted to their specific servers, so a player playing on the NA (North America) server won’t be able to use their details to login and play on the EUW (Europe West) server. You’ll either need to transfer your account to the other server or create a new one for the specific server to change your region in League. So if you’re moving permanently to another location or going on a long trip, you may want to transfer your League account to keep your ping low and retain your skins, emotes and other cosmetics. Here is how to change your region in League of Legends.

How to change region in League of Legends

Changing your region in League is fairly simple, you can do it through the game client. 

  • Open the client and navigate to the store. 

  • Here click on ‘Account’, located next to the ‘Purchase RP’ and ‘Gifting Center’ icons on the top right. 

  • Select the region you want to transfer your account to.

What Will I retain when transferring my account In League of Legends?

  • Summoner Level

  • Champions and skins (ward skins, too)

  • Emotes

  • Rune pages

  • Summoner Icons

  • XP boosts

  • BE balance

  • Remaining RP (after the cost of the transfer)

  • Friends List

  • Hextech Crafting Inventory

  • Champion Mastery levels

  • Hidden MMR value (adapted to the new region)

  • Statistics: games played, takedowns, wins, etc.

  • Loading screen borders

  • Item Sets

  • Summoner name (if it's available)

  • Username (as long as it's globally unique)

  • Eternals Progress

  • Challenges Progress

Here is a list of things that won’t be transferred over when you change region in League:

  • Victory Points

  • Honor Level

  • Forum Badges

  • Current Ranked League placement

  • Mission Progress

  • Your Shop offers

  • Clash trophies

  • Clash Banners

  • Clash Flag Frames

  • Clash Club affiliations

  • Loot Milestone Progress
